MEMORANDUM

GILES, District Judge.

The parties dispute whether a restrictive covenant in plaintiff's deed legally precludes the conduct of certain business within the Philadelphia Food Distribution Center. Specifically, can plaintiff be restrained from selling fresh fruit and produce in the original container within the confines of the Food Distribution Center but outside of the Produce Market, which is a part thereof?
